Fig. 5: Characterisation of the Pgk1–Ser-Leu interaction.

a The elution profile of Pgk1 and its putative ligand Ser-Leu (Supplementary Data S6 and S7). The intensity was calculated relative to the maximum intensity of the molecule measured across size exclusion chromatography fractions. The theoretical molecular weight (MW) was estimated using reference proteins. The Pearson correlation coefficient (PCC) indicates a correlation coefficient calculated between depicted elution profiles. b Microscale thermophoresis analysis of Pgk1 and Ser-Leu binding (Supplementary Data S26). Kd indicates dissociation constant. Data represent the means ± SD, n = 3 independent samples. c Functional validation of the interaction between Ser-Leu and Pgk1 (Supplementary Data S28). Ser-Leu significantly increases Pgk1 activity. Data represent the means ± SD, n = 3 independent samples. Asterisks denote significant difference (non-paired, two-tailed t test P value < 0.05). d Microscale thermophoresis analysis of Pgk1 and ATP binding in the presence of saturating concentrations (4 mM) of Ser-Leu (Supplementary Data S27). Kd indicates dissociation constant. Data represent the means ± SD, n = 3 independent samples.
